SFX Stacks is a innovative desktop application designed for sound designers, game audio professionals, and audio editors managing large local sound effect libraries. Unlike traditional search methods that rely solely on filenames, metadata, or folder structures, SFX Stacks leverages artificial intelligence to understand natural language descriptions. Users can describe the sound they’re looking for with plain words, and the tool quickly surfaces matching sounds, streamlining the discovery process. This approach significantly enhances efficiency, especially when dealing with extensive libraries, and helps users find the perfect sound faster. Its intuitive interface and AI-powered search make it a valuable asset for creative professionals seeking precise sound effects without tedious browsing.

Spotify SongDNA is an innovative interactive feature integrated within Spotify's Now Playing view, designed to unveil the creative origins of your favorite tracks. By exploring SongDNA, listeners gain insights into the songwriters, producers, samples, and the broader human network involved in the song's creation. This feature transforms passive listening into an engaging educational experience, making music discovery more personalized and insightful. It’s particularly appealing to music enthusiasts, creators, and industry professionals eager to understand the intricate lineage behind popular tracks. What sets SongDNA apart is its ability to connect listeners more deeply with music by revealing the collaborative efforts and creative influences behind each song, fostering a richer appreciation of music’s complex craftsmanship.
